Transaction 1e8deb7c7c131ca037abbd289fc6042082985dd51870added2f4431139434988
1 Input
1 Output
-
1e8deb7c7c131ca037abbd289fc6042082985dd51870added2f4431139434988:0
- value
- 82386
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8287e7ae811e88e0e71511bcd0eaa2585231b73
- address
- bc1qeq58u7hgz85gurn32ydu6r42ykzjxxmnz3szyv